World Mourns Pope Francis: A Legacy of Compassion and Service
The world is in mourning following the passing of Pope Francis on Monday at the age of 88. The news sparked an immediate global outpouring of grief and tributes from world leaders, highlighting the profound impact the pontiff had on people across faiths and nations. His death marks the end of an era defined by his humility, social justice advocacy, and unwavering commitment to the vulnerable.
Global Leaders Pay Tribute
From Washington D.C. to Moscow, condolences poured in. US Vice President J.D. Vance expressed his sympathy, stating, "My heart goes out to the millions of Christians all over the world who loved him." President Donald Trump offered a simple, "Rest in peace, Pope Francis! May God bless him and all who loved him!" French President Emmanuel Macron lauded the Pope's consistent support for the most vulnerable, emphasizing his humility. Similar sentiments were shared by leaders worldwide, including German Chancellor-in-waiting Friedrich Merz, who highlighted Francis' tireless work for social justice, and Dutch Prime Minister Dick Schoof, who described him as "a man of the people."
Remembering a Man of the People
Pope Francis’ legacy extends far beyond the Catholic Church. He was consistently praised for his compassionate leadership, particularly during the COVID-19 pandemic and the ongoing war in Ukraine.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y noted that Francis “prayed for peace in Ukraine and for Ukrainians,” while Russian President Vladimir Putin acknowledged the Pope's promotion of interfaith dialogue. King Charles III of the UK described himself as "deeply saddened," praising the Pope's dedication to people and planet. Even those with differing political viewpoints acknowledged his wisdom and profound humaneness. Brazilian President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va declared a seven-day mourning period in Brazil, calling Francis "a voice of respect and welcome for others."
